Public Menorah Lighting in the Capital of Europe


First Time Ever!
Sunday, December 21st - First Night Chanuka
EU: Brussels, Belgium

For the first time in history, a giant menorah lighting ceremony will take place on Rond Point Schuman - the heart of the European Institutions. The menorah lighting will be accompanied by live music, Israeli buffet and more. Buses are available from Belgium, England, France, Germany, and the Netherlands.
